governorship的音标是[ˈɡʌvənʃɪp],基本翻译是“总督职位;统治权;统治时期”。速记技巧是:g-o-v-e-r-n-o-r-ship。
governorship这个词的词源可以追溯到拉丁语“gubernare”,意为“驾驶,管理”,加上“ship”这个词尾,表示职位或状态。这个词在英语中通常指代一个州或地区的行政长官职位。
